About

Colorado Academy is one of the top private schools in Denver, CO, serving 965 students in grades Pre-Kindergarten through 12.

Mission

A dynamic liberal arts and sciences program that challenges students ethically, academically, artistically, and athletically creates the foundation of Colorado Academy. Teachers, students, parents, and staff foster trusting and respectful relationships, enhancing our thriving school family. Students pursue excellence and seek to become life-long learners and contributors in our local and international communities.
